knoxx stock sucks up most of the recoil from slugs, we all have them on our grizzlys & you can shoot 3" slugs all day, i also reccomend houge foregrip, its real sticky & helps with the dreaded hand/bbl slip. enjoy the grizz, love the flameball when shooting slugs!!:D

+1 on the Knoxx and the Hogue fore-end. I've got both on my 870. It's an 18" factory model, but those two add-ons are still a huge step up over the factory plastic. The Hogue is excellent value for the improvement it makes!
